water-eft
water-eft n. [ < water n. + eft n.1; in quot. 1605 apparently after German †Wassereidechse (see water lizard n.)] now rare a newt, esp. the smooth newt, Lissotriton vulgaris; (also) any newt in an aquatic stage of its life cycle.

1605 J. Mosan tr. C. Wirsung Gen. Pract. Physick sig. Lll3v/2 Stincus officinarum, Scincus, Crocodilus terrestris, an earth Crocodile. Our doting fooles vse the water Euet [Ger. WasserEydechsen [sic]] for it, which is as like it, as an apple is like an Oyster.
1768 G. White Let. 27 July in Nat. Hist. Selborne (1789) 54 The water-eft has not, that I can discern, the least appearance of any gills.
1888 Fishing Gaz. 1 Sept. 109/3 (heading) How to get rid of water efts, or newts.
1967 H. Orton & M. F. Wakelin Surv. Eng. Dial. IV. ii. 482 Q[uestion]. What do you call that small four-legged, long-tailed creature, blackish on top; it darts about in ponds?.. [Devon] Water-evet.
1970 C. Simms Lives Brit. Lizards i. 28 In many country districts the breeding and non-breeding forms of the same species of newts are known by different names, often water-eft and eft, or eft and swift.
